Shah Rukh Khan inaugurated the 48th International Film Festival of India (IFFI) in Goa and his speech emphasized on the rich storytelling culture of India. Invoking a feeling of togetherness, Shah Rukh mentioned the Sanskrit word ‘Vasudhaiva Kutumbakam’, which means that the world is one family. “The essence of storytelling is incomplete if there is no story-listener. I believe storytellers and story-listeners are, or should be, like a family. There is a word in Sanskrit, ‘Vasudhaiva Kutumbakam’. It means bringing the world together like a family,” said the 52-year-old star. Sridevi, Boney Kapoor, Jhanvi Kapoor, Shahid Kapoor and Rajkummar Rao were a few celebs who attended the opening ceremony.
